The process colors most widely used to print 'full color' are the four inks in
the subtractive color system -- cyan, magenta, yellow and black.
Subtractive color describes the color of inks. The complementary colors are
red, green and blue. Combining the three primary colors creates a brown-
black.
The HP Designjet printers also contain light shades of cyan and magenta ink,
for a wider range of colors. This system is denoted by the letters CMYKcm.
